Colombia earthquake death toll reaches 294 as search teams lose hope of finding survivors

The death toll from the earthquake that struck western Colombia five days ago has climbed to 294, with 320 people still missing and nearly 4,000 injured, according to authorities. Search-and-rescue teams continue to work through collapsed buildings, but officials have warned that hopes of finding survivors are fading.

The scale of the disaster has made it the first major crisis for President Abelardo de la Espriella's administration, which took office on 7 August. Questions are mounting over the speed and coordination of the emergency response and the level of support reaching affected communities.
